Biography

Deep Tripathi belongs to UP, India. He completed his doctoral dissertation in Civil Engineering from MNNIT Allahabad, Prayagraj, India, in January 2022. He completed his B.Tech. degree in Civil Engineering with honors from REC (KNIT Sultanpur), Ambedkar Nagar, U.P., India in 2014. His area of research includes Concrete Technology- composite materials, waste material utilization, building materials, micro-structural and durability analysis of concrete, and Structural Engineering. He has attended more than 20 short-term courses/ workshops/ seminars/ webinars. He has been a member of ASCE and ACI since 2018. He has more than 45 papers in reputed SCI/ Scopus, National/ International conferences, Book chapters, and Journals, and also works as a guest reviewer for some reputed journals. Currently, He is working as a Postdoc in the SAQ Industrial Chair, in the Department of Civil and Building Engineering, University of Sherbrooke, QC, Canada.
